Day Two - Sella Ronda

Location

Badia
Views available over Tre Cime during the Dolomites cycling Weekender

After breakfast, we meet at for a rollout at 09:30am. Our mechanic is on hand for any last minute bike work before we head out towards the Passo Campolongo together. 

The group will ride the Sella Ronda over the Pordoi where we grab a coffee and then the stunning Sella & Gardena. We have a late lunch back in La Villa before a relaxing afternoon.

66km Distance | 1900m Elevation

Day Three - Passo delle Erbe

Location

Badia

Lake views during the Dolomites cycling Weekender

Another breakfast rollout at 09:30am. Today we head off the beaten path and escape the world going over the Passo delle Erbe and then back over the Gardena. A stunning local ride on narrow, empty roads today is one of the highlights of the weekend.

89km Distance | 2600m Elevation

Day Four - Giau / Tre Cime

Location

Badia
Mountain views during the Dolomites cycling Weekender

A big day for the bunch!

A monster day in the mountains going over the Valporolo, dropping towards Cortina before the mighty Giau and Campolongo on the way home.

110km Distance | 3000m Elevation

Climbs Involved

Passo Giau (North side)

  • Distance: 8.9km
  • Average gradient: 8.1%
  • Lowest elevation: 1508m
  • Highest elevation: 2231m
  • Elevation gain: 722m
  • Climb category: 1st

Passo delle Erbe (East to West)

  • Distance: 14.7km
  • Average gradient: 5.9%
  • Lowest elevation: 1031m
  • Highest elevation: 1891m
  • Elevation gain: 1028m
  • Climb category: HC (most difficult)

Passo Pordoi (East to West)

  • Distance: 9.3km
  • Average gradient: 6.7%
  • Lowest elevation: 1600m
  • Highest elevation: 2217m
  • Elevation gain: 615m
  • Climb category: 1st
